Output f589498389288ccd90b3272cd69c86b1a54180bc16d655a4545f2b9b34215bba:1

value
26669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e8a95bfc843abccf9139fc6f59d7a49a5d85e0 OP_EQUAL
address
36EukYyGMUto6G3d9C3cbCxCSWzzcPUxQE
transaction
f589498389288ccd90b3272cd69c86b1a54180bc16d655a4545f2b9b34215bba